    Michael addition reaction of anthrone to nitroolefins in water

    , Article Synthetic Communications ; Volume 43, Issue 5 , May , 2013 , Pages 744-748 ; 00397911 (ISSN) Halimehjani, A. Z ; Karimi, N ; Saidi, M. R ; Sharif University of Technology
    2013
    Abstract
    Michael addition reaction of anthrone to nitroolefins is described in water without using any catalyst to prepare 9-(2-nitro-1-arylethyl)anthracene-10(9H)- ones. This method is green and efficient and gives good yields of products. The solvent effect is also investigated  

    Michael Addition of Anthrone to Nitroolefines in Water and Oxidation of Alkenes Using a Supported Iron Oxide Nanocatalyst

    , M.Sc. Thesis Sharif University of Technology Karimi, Nafiseh (Author) ; Saeedi, Mohammad Reza (Supervisor) ; Ziyaei Halimehjani, Azim (Supervisor) ; Rajabi, Fatemeh (Co-Advisor)
    Abstract
    This projct includes the following sections: In the first section, Michael addition reaction of anthrone to nitroolefins is described in water without using any catalyst to prepare 9-(2-nitro-1-arylethyl)anthracene-10(9H)-ones. This method is green, efficient and gives high yields of products. The solvent effect is also investigated. In the second section, Considerable efforts have been directed in recent years towards the transition metal complex catalyzed oxidation of organic compounds such as olefins, sulfides, benzylics alcohols and phenolics.
